For the first plan, Heather will deposit $250 and then save $135 per month.
So, that is 250 + (135 x N) where N is the number of months she saves the $135.
So if it is for 3months,
We will have:
t¹ = 135N + 250
= 250 + (135 x 3)
= 250 + 405
= $655
For the second plan, there is no initial deposit, but she will save $395 per month.
That is 395 x N
t² = 395N
For 3months, we have 395 x 3 = $1185
Therefore the total for both plans in 3months = 655 + 1185 = $1840
Equation relating T to N
T = t¹ + t²
T = (135N + 250) + 395N
T = 135N + 250 + 395N
T = 530N + 250
